To examine the evolution of the early-type galaxy population in the rich cluster Abell 2390 at z = 0.23 we have gained spectroscopic data of 51 elliptical and lenticular galaxies with MOSCA at the 3.5 m telescope on Calar Alto Observatory . This investigation spans both a broad range in luminosity ( -19.3 \geq M _ { B } \geq - 22.3 ) and uses a wide field of view of 10 ^ { \prime } \times 10 ^ { \prime } , therefore the environmental dependence of different formation scenarios can be analysed in detail as a function of radius from the cluster centre . Here we present results on the surface brightness modelling of galaxies where morphological and structural information is available in the F814W filter aboard the Hubble Space Telescope ( HST ) and investigate for this subsample the evolution of the Fundamental Plane .
